Fuel Cell Generator Market Surge: A Clean Energy Revolution in Progress
Key Ideas
- Fuel cell generator market projected to grow from $1.4 billion in 2025 to $3.1 billion by 2029 at a CAGR of 21.2%.
- Key drivers include demand for uninterrupted power supply, focus on reducing carbon emissions, and maritime industry's green energy shift.
- North America leads the market growth, with a CAGR of 23.7% through 2029, driven by hydrogen infrastructure development.
- Hydrogen investments are booming, with clean hydrogen projects accounting for 75% of total hydrogen-related investments in 2024.
The global fuel cell generator market is surging, poised to reach $3.1 billion by 2029, growing at a significant CAGR of 21.2%. The report covers various aspects like technology, stack size, fuel type, and end-use sectors, offering insights into the market landscape. Fuel cell generators are gaining traction due to their role in providing uninterrupted power supply, addressing carbon emissions, and meeting the green energy needs of the maritime industry.
Notably, North America is at the forefront of this market expansion, particularly in hydrogen infrastructure development. The growing investments in clean hydrogen projects underscore the industry's shift towards sustainability. Additionally, emerging startups like EODev, Amogy, and Enapter S.r.l. are innovating in the hydrogen and clean energy space, introducing new technologies and solutions.
The International Energy Agency's projection on ammonia's green energy potential and the rise in hydrogen-related investments reflect the global momentum towards cleaner energy alternatives.
